The file(s) in this directory are used for analysis of the satellite acquisition performance of our receivers. In order to use the script you will need to have a perl install plus the serial port modules. You need a Trimble receiver with Trimcomm support that is capable of turning itself off and will turn on by a break. On one port connected to the PC you must turn on GGA at 1Hz. The syntax for the program is then: perl acqGGA.pl COMx Baud log.txt COMx - PC serial port Baud - Baud rate of the receiver log.txt - results output file The program parses the GGA stream and waits for >= 4 satellites to be tracked. It then turns off the PC for a few seconds and then parses the GGA stream. This continues until the Perl script is killed on the PC. The "log.txt" file has cycle number, start time, position time.
